基于资源利用率的云成本优化策略与实现方法
在数字化转型的浪潮中,企业对云资源的依赖程度日益加深。然而,随之而来的是云成本的快速攀升,这成为许多企业在数字化进程中面临的重要挑战。如何在保证业务性能的同时,降低云资源成本,成为企业关注的焦点。本文将深入探讨基于资源利用率的云成本优化策略与实现方法,为企业提供实用的解决方案。
一、云资源成本优化的定义与重要性
1. 什么是云资源成本优化?
云资源成本优化是指通过合理规划和管理云资源的使用,最大化资源利用率,从而降低企业的云服务支出。其核心在于在满足业务需求的前提下,减少资源的浪费和冗余,实现成本的最小化。
2. 为什么需要云资源成本优化?
- 降低运营成本:通过优化资源使用,减少不必要的支出。
- 提升资源利用率:充分利用云资源,避免资源闲置。
- 支持业务扩展:在业务增长时,能够弹性扩展资源,避免因资源不足影响业务。
- 增强竞争力:通过成本优化,企业可以将更多资源投入到核心业务中,提升市场竞争力。
二、资源利用率与云成本优化的关系
资源利用率是衡量云资源使用效率的重要指标。高利用率意味着资源被充分使用,反之则表示资源浪费。以下是资源利用率与云成本优化之间的关系:
高利用率降低单位成本当资源被充分利用时,单位资源的成本分摊到更多的业务负载上,从而降低每单位成本。
低利用率导致浪费如果资源未被充分利用,企业仍需为未使用的资源付费,造成浪费。
动态调整资源使用根据业务需求的变化,动态调整资源的使用量,可以避免因峰值需求而过度配置资源。
三、云资源成本优化的策略
1. 资源规划与预测
- 需求分析:在部署云资源之前,对业务需求进行详细分析,了解峰值和平均负载,避免过度配置。
- 容量规划:根据历史数据和业务预测,制定合理的资源分配计划,确保资源既不过剩也不不足。
2. 资源共享与复用
- 共享资源:通过共享存储、计算资源等,减少重复配置,降低整体成本。
- 复用资源:在不同业务场景中复用资源,提高资源的灵活性和利用率。
3. 资源监控与管理
- 实时监控:通过监控工具实时查看资源使用情况,及时发现资源浪费或不足的问题。
- 自动化管理:利用自动化工具,根据资源使用情况自动调整资源分配,优化成本。
4. 选择合适的云服务模式
- 按需付费:根据实际使用量付费,避免长期合约的高成本。
- 预留实例:对于长期稳定的业务需求,可以使用预留实例,享受更低的价格。
- Spot Instance:利用低价的Spot Instance处理非关键任务,降低成本。
5. 优化资源配置
- 垂直扩展与水平扩展:根据业务需求,选择合适的扩展方式。垂直扩展适合处理单任务性能需求,而水平扩展更适合处理高并发场景。
- 使用共享实例:将不同业务的工作负载部署在同一实例上,提高资源利用率。
四、云资源成本优化的实现方法
1. 使用云资源管理工具
- AWS Cost Explorer:帮助用户分析和管理AWS资源的使用情况和成本。
- Azure Cost Management:提供详细的成本报告和预算管理功能。
- Google Cloud Console:通过仪表盘实时监控资源使用情况和成本。
2. 实施自动化策略
- 自动缩放:根据负载自动调整资源数量,避免资源浪费。
- 自动终止空闲资源:设置规则,自动终止未使用的资源,减少不必要的支出。
3. 优化存储策略
- 使用分层存储:将冷数据和热数据分别存储在不同类型的存储介质中,降低成本。
- 数据生命周期管理:自动归档和删除过期数据,减少存储成本。
4. 优化计算资源
- 选择合适的实例类型:根据业务需求选择合适的计算实例,避免过度配置。
- 使用共享计算资源:通过共享计算资源,提高利用率。
5. 优化网络资源
- 使用VPC:通过虚拟私有网络(VPC)优化网络流量,减少公网流量成本。
- CDN加速:通过内容分发网络(CDN)加速静态资源的访问,减少带宽成本。
五、案例分析:如何通过资源利用率优化降低成本
案例一:某互联网公司通过资源优化降低30%云成本
- 背景:该公司在高峰期使用了大量的云资源,但在非高峰期资源利用率仅为30%。
- 优化措施:
- 使用自动缩放策略,根据负载动态调整资源。
- 将非关键任务迁移到Spot Instance。
- 优化存储策略,归档过期数据。
- 结果:通过上述措施,该公司成功将云成本降低了30%。
案例二:某金融企业通过资源共享提升利用率
- 背景:该企业多个部门使用独立的云资源,资源利用率较低。
- 优化措施:
- 实施资源共享策略,将多个部门的工作负载部署在同一实例上。
- 使用自动化工具监控和管理资源使用情况。
- 结果:通过资源共享和自动化管理,资源利用率提升了40%,云成本降低了25%。
六、如何选择适合的云资源优化方案?
评估当前资源使用情况通过监控工具了解当前资源的使用情况,识别资源浪费和不足的问题。
制定优化目标根据企业的实际情况,制定合理的优化目标,例如降低10%的云成本。
选择合适的工具和方法根据需求选择适合的云资源管理工具和优化方法,例如使用自动化缩放策略或共享实例。
持续监控和调整优化是一个持续的过程,需要定期监控资源使用情况,并根据业务需求进行调整。
如果您希望进一步了解如何优化云资源成本,可以申请试用相关工具,例如申请试用。通过这些工具,您可以更直观地监控和管理云资源的使用情况,从而实现成本优化。
八、总结
云资源成本优化是企业在数字化转型中不可忽视的重要环节。通过合理规划和管理云资源的使用,企业可以显著降低运营成本,提升资源利用率,从而在竞争激烈的市场中占据优势。希望本文的策略和方法能够为企业的云成本优化提供有价值的参考。
如果您对云资源优化感兴趣,不妨尝试申请试用,了解更多实用工具和解决方案。
申请试用&下载资料
点击袋鼠云官网申请免费试用:
https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:
https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:
https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:
https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:
https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:
https://www.dtstack.com/resources/1004/?src=bbs
免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。